Protocol
-
- Cells are seeded onto the bottom of each well. The cells are quenched, fixed and the well is blocked.
- Primary antibodies specific for the target antigen are added and allowed to bind to their respective epitopes.
- HRP-conjugated secondary antibodies specific for the primary antibody are added and allowed to bind to their respective epitopes.
- TMB substrate is converted to the blue TMB diimine via the HRP enzyme. Upon addition of acid, the reaction terminates and the wells can be read at 450 nm.
